Packing and posting your MacBook from Leeds
Reusing a delivery box you already have is perfectly fine, provided it holds the laptop snugly. Wrap the MacBook in bubble wrap or a neoprene sleeve, brace it against movement by packing the corners and edges, and make sure nothing shifts when you tilt the box. Tape the flaps down firmly and stick the free insured label flat, keeping it clear of any fold.
No printer? A Post Office or a Headingley print shop will run off the label for you, or the counter can often print it directly. And if it is a desktop you are selling, ignore the packing advice entirely - free insured courier collection means an iMac or Mac Studio never has to leave your hallway until the driver arrives.

My MacBook took a drink on a Call Lane night out - is it still worth anything?
Liquid damage is not a write-off. Faulty Apple Silicon Macs typically hold 40 to 50 percent of their working value, because the display, chassis and logic board still carry worth. Describe the spill on the form for an instant fixed quote - no photographs and no waiting on a callback.

The inspection
Everything we check before quoting a Mac in Leeds
Your quote is built from what you tell us, and the bench check on arrival exists to confirm that description rather than renegotiate it. Here is exactly what we look at:
- Power-on and a clean boot to the desktop
- Screen: cracks, dead pixels, backlight and marks
- Chassis and cosmetics: dents, deep scratches, worn palm rests
- Battery health percentage and cycle count
- Keyboard, trackpad, speakers and every port
- Storage size, memory and chip against the spec you quoted
- Find My / Activation Lock signed out (we cannot buy a locked Mac)
- Accessories included, such as the original charger
The quoted price is fixed and locked for 14 days. If the machine differs from your description, you get photos and a plain explanation with a revised offer - accept it, or decline and we return the Mac free and insured. Full detail on the three grades is on our grading page.
